After losing 5-1 to the Canucks in game one the Blackhawks win 4-2 in game 2

The Blackhawks took game two of their Conference Semifinal series with the Vancouver Canucks 4-2. The Canucks got out to an early 2-0 lead after getting goals from Mason Raymond and Mikael Samuelsson. Brent Seabrook finally put the Blackhawks on the board at 7:40 mark in the first. The assist came from Dave Bolland and Kris Versteeg.
Patrick Sharp then added a shorthanded goal at the 6:49 mark of the third period to tie the game at two. Seabrook was credited with the assist on the goal. Later at the 18:30 mark Kris Versteeg picked up his first goal of the playoffs as well to give the Hawks a 3-2. Patrick Kane then added an empty netter at the 19:12 mark to close out the game and to give the Blackhawks a 4-2 win. The Blackhawks with the win evened up the series at one.
Antti Niemi was back in net after getting the hook in game one. He went on to make 24 saves on the 26 shots he faced. Niemi's counterpart Roberto Luongo stopped 30 on 33 shots.

The three stars of the game were:
1. Kris Versteeg: 1 goal and 1 assist
2. Brent Seabrook: 1 goal and 2 assists
3. Roberto Luongo: 30 saves on 33 shots

Blackhawks take care of Nashville now will face Vancouver

The Blackhawks finished the first round of the playoffs with a 4-2 series win and started their second round game one the same way they started game one in the first round with a loss. As the Blackhawks were defeated by the Vancouver Canucks 5-1.

Blackhawks finish season 2 and 1record

The Blackhawks finished the season 2-1 as they beat St. Louis 6-5 and took care of the Avalanche 5-2 but fell to the Detroit Red Wings 3-2 to finished the season with a 52-22-8 record good for the second place in the Western Conference.
The Blackhawks will now take on the Nashville Predators starting tonight at the United Center.

On Easter the Hawks took care of the Flames 4-1 and also celebrate A Division Title

The Blackhawks beat the Calgary Flames 4-1 on Easter Sunday and also celebrated a Division Title thanks to an earlier loss by the Detroit Red Wings. Blackhawks got goals from Tomas Kopecky, Troy Brouwer, Patrick Kane and Dustin Byfuglien. While Antti Niemi was great between the pipes as he made 25 saves.
